“Pretoria – A woman who was divorced from her husband approached the court wanting her divorce to be rescinded after realizing that she would forfeit assets and spousal maintenance in the divorce settlement. The couple was married in community of property and had two children during their time in marriage. In September 2021, the pair decided to end their relationship and the husband served his wife with divorce papers. The wife did not defend the divorce as they had entered into a verbal settlement agreement. The husband proceeded to have the divorce action enrolled and it was heard on an unopposed basis.”
